Abstract:
A method according to one embodiment includes the operations of assigning a network application to at least one first core processing unit, from among a plurality of core processing unit. The method of this embodiment also includes the operations of assigning a first receive queue to said first core processing unit, wherein the first receive queue is configured to receive packet flow associated with the network application; defining a high threshold for the first receive queue; and monitoring the packet flow in the first receive queue and comparing a packet flow level in the first receive queue to the high threshold; wherein if the packet flow level exceeds the threshold based on the comparing, generating a queue status message indicating that the packet flow level in the first queue has exceeded the queue high threshold.

Abstract:
A method is described to facilitate augmented reality. The method includes receiving image data from a book, extracting features from the image data as the book as being read, comparing the extracted features to previously stored data in the database, retrieving page data associated with the extracted features upon detecting a comparison match, overlaying the page data on a book page currently being viewed and displaying the page data on the book page currently being viewed.
